TopoEdit を使用したトランスコード トポロジの構築

このトピックでは、TopoEdit でトランスコード トポロジを作成する方法について説明します。

注意

この機能には Windows 7 が必要です

コード変換トポロジを構築するには

  1. [ ファイル ] メニューの [ トランスコードのレンダリング] をクリックします。

  2. [ メディア ソースの選択 ] ダイアログ ボックスで、トランスコードのソース ファイルを選択します。

  3. [開く] をクリックします。

  4. [ プロファイルのトランスコードの選択 ] ダイアログ ボックスで、ドロップダウン リストからエンコード プロファイルのいずれかを選択します。

    注意

    プロファイルは、ファイル TranscodeProfiles.xmlから読み込まれます。

  5. [ ターゲット ファイルの選択 ] ダイアログで、出力ファイルの名前を選択します。

  6. TopoEdit はトランスコード トポロジを作成し、アプリケーション ウィンドウにトポロジ ノードメイン表示します。

  7. ツール バーの [ 再生 ] ボタンをクリックして、メディア セッションを実行します。 エンコードが完了するまで待ちます。

TranscodeProfiles.xml

TopoEdit は、ファイル TranscodeProfiles.xmlからエンコード プロファイルを読み込みます。 このファイルは、Windows SDK の Bin ディレクトリにあります。

ファイルは TedTranscodeProfiles 要素で始まります。 各プロファイルは TedTranscodeProfile 要素で始まります。 各プロファイルは、 形式 <VALUE_NAME Value="VALUE"/>の値のセットで構成されます。 次の値が定義されています。

説明
AudioAvgBytesPerSecond
オーディオ ストリームの 1 秒あたりの平均バイト数。 MF_MT_AUDIO_AVG_BYTES_PER_SECOND属性と同等です。
AudioBitsPerSample
オーディオ ストリームのサンプルあたりのビット数。 MF_MT_AUDIO_BITS_PER_SAMPLE属性と同じです。
AudioBlockAlignment
オーディオ ストリームのブロック配置。 MF_MT_AUDIO_BLOCK_ALIGNMENT属性と同じです。
AudioEncodingProfile
オーディオ プロファイルを定義するコーデック固有の値。 MF_TRANSCODE_ENCODINGPROFILE属性と同じです。
AudioFormat
エンコードされたオーディオ サブタイプ。 MF_MT_SUBTYPE属性と同じです。
AudioNumChannels
オーディオ ストリーム内のチャネルの数。 MF_MT_AUDIO_NUM_CHANNELS属性と同じです。
AudioSamplesPerSecond
オーディオ ストリームのサンプル レート (1 秒あたりのサンプル数)。 MF_MT_AUDIO_SAMPLES_PER_SECOND属性と同じです。
ContainerType
ファイル コンテナーの種類。 MF_TRANSCODE_CONTAINERTYPE属性と同じです。
ProfileName
プロファイルの表示名。
SkipMetadataTransfer
メタデータを出力ファイルに転送しない場合は 1、メタデータを転送する場合は 0 を指定します。 MF_TRANSCODE_SKIP_METADATA_TRANSFER属性と同じです。
VideoBitrate
平均ビデオ ビットレート。 MF_MT_AVG_BITRATE属性と同じです。
VideoEncodeComplexity
エンコード品質を定義するコーデック固有の値。 MF_TRANSCODE_QUALITYVSSPEED属性と同じです。
VideoEncodingProfile
ビデオ プロファイルを定義するコーデック固有の値。 MF_TRANSCODE_ENCODINGPROFILE属性と同じです。
VideoFormat
エンコードされたビデオ サブタイプ。 MF_MT_SUBTYPE属性と同じです。
VideoFrameHeight
出力ビデオの高さ。 MF_MT_FRAME_SIZE属性と同じです。
VideoFrameRateDenominator
出力ビデオのフレーム レートの分母。 MF_MT_FRAME_RATE属性と同じです。
VideoFrameRateNumerator
出力ビデオのフレーム レートの分子。 MF_MT_FRAME_RATE属性と同じです。
VideoFrameWidth
出力ビデオの幅。 MF_MT_FRAME_SIZE属性と同じです。
VideoPixelAspectRatioDenominator
出力ビデオのピクセル縦横比 (PAR) の分母。 MF_MT_PIXEL_ASPECT_RATIO属性と同じです。
VideoPixelAspectRatioNumerator
出力ビデオの PAR の分子。 MF_MT_PIXEL_ASPECT_RATIO属性と同じです。

TopoEdit